Node.js Developer
Szczegóły Oferty
What do you need to get this position?
-
Medior: 9000 – 15700 PLN net
-
Senior: 15700 – 22500 PLN net
Technically
-
2+ years of experience in developing JS applications
-
Advanced knowledge of one of Node.js frameworks like eg.: Express, NestJS, Marble.js
-
Practice in TypeScript
-
Knowledge of SQL (preferably Postgres) or NoSQL database (preferably MongoDB)
-
Strong knowledge of REST API design
-
Good experience with one of the testing tools like Jest, Jasmine, Mocha, or Chai
-
Knowledge of ESNext
-
Experience with Docker
-
Experience in Continuous Integration (i.e. Travis CI/CircleCI/Jenkins)
-
Proficient understanding of code versioning tools (Git preferably)
-
Command of English and Polish on B2+ level
Nice-to-haves
-
Good understanding of design patterns important to API-driven apps
-
Knowledge of AWS
-
Knowledge of Agile development methodologies (Scrum preferably)
-
Experience with WebSockets protocol
-
Experience with Reactive or Functional programming paradigms
Joining us as Node.js Developer means:
You are about to join + 30 talented and savvy JavaScript Developers to build well-designed, user-centered apps for our foreign clients.
You’ll be working hand in hand with the client’s team without unnecessary proxies.
Developing complex products in an “A-Z manner” is what you desire (we’re not code-monkeys!). You are willing to propose outcomes apart from just implementing them.
You’re excited about working closely with Product Designers, Frontend Developers, Scrum Masters and QAs (they are your new best friends now!).
True Scrum and Agile methodologies is what you embrace on a daily basis.
You’re the planner of your own work – we’re self-managing teams.
Code review and using best practices (TDD, BDD etc.) are the habits you cannot live without.
You’ll have the chance to create your own career path (not a catch-phrase, let’s talk seriously!).